Richmond kicks out D.C.'s reserves

Justin Moose (R) scored for D.C., but United fell to the Richmond Kickers Tuesday.

On a hot and muggy evening in Richmond,, Va., D.C. United's reserves fell 3-2 to the reigning USL Second Division champion Richmond Kickers Tuesday. Two long distance goals - one from Justin Moose and one from Marc Burch - were not enough for the Black-and-Red, as Richmond tallied one goal in the first half and two in the second in front of 2,798 at University of Richmond City Stadium.


The Kickers nearly opened the scoring in the sixth minute after Matt Watson collected an errant pass in the midfield, carried the ball into the corner and whipped a bending ball into the box. The ensuing header from Ricky Schraam found the back of the net, but the forward was judged to have been in an offside position.


United controlled possession and pace for much of the early going. In the 19th minute, Guy-Roland Kpene collected a ball outside the Richmond goal box and struck a strong shot towards the far post, but his bid sailed a few feet wide.


Minutes later, Richmond got on the scoreboard first when Steven Wolfe collected the ball deep in the left corner. The midfielder slid past two United defenders to the endline and fed a low ball back towards the penalty spot. Schraam would not be denied a second time and slotted the pass first-time into the far right side of the goal past a helpless Jay Nolly.


Maintaining possession down the stretch, United created a handful of chances to close out the first half.


In the 31st minute, Nicholas Addlery had a half-decent chance when he received a ball 18-yards from goal via Stephen deRoux's efforts. Addlery turned into space and struck a curling shot that fell directly into the hands of goalkeeper Mark Murphy.


Eight minutes from halftime United's Brad North almost tucked away a Burch corner, but the ball snuck just wide of the post. The last good chance of the first 45 minutes came when Burch struck a laser from 22-yards in the 39th minute, but his attempt sailed wide right.


The second half opened with little fanfare, as both teams began to noticeably feel the heat and more space was being found in the midfield. D.C. and Richmond continued to trade possession and it was nearly the hour mark when United got on the board.


Second half substitute Rod Dyachenko collected the ball near midfield and carried the ball towards goal. As the defense collapsed upon him, Dyachenko fed a square ball to a trailing Moose. Moose took one touch towards goal and drove a 25-yard blast into the top right corner of the net past a diving Murphy.


Richmond restored its one-goal advantage in the 66th minute when David Bulow sent a through ball to a sprinting Freddy Smith. Smith - who had run past United's defenders - carried the ball unchallenged into United's box and struck a low drive past the approaching Shawn Crowe.


Addlery nearly drew United even in the 75th minute when he sent a Dyachenko cross towards goal from eight yards. His header, however, was tipped wide by Murphy and out of danger.


Richmond increased its lead in the 83rd minute when awarded a penalty kick. The spot kick was given when John Wilson tripped a Richmond forward just inside the goal box. Substitute Mike Burke took the ensuing penalty kick and slotted the ball to the left of Crowe, who guessed incorrectly and fell to his right.


United crept back into the game in the waning moments when Burch struck a laser from 25-yards that snuck through the hands of Murphy. The goal would not be enough, however, as the referee blew the whistle before United could draw even.


D.C. United @ Richmond Kickers
June 19, 2007
University of Richmond Stadium


Scoring summary:
RIC - Ricky Schraam (Steven Wolfe) 26
DCU - Justin Moose (Rod Dyachenko) 59
RIC - Freddy Smith (David Bulow) 66
RIC - Mike Burke (penalty kick) 83
DCU - Marc Burch 88


Richmond: Mark Murphy; Stephen Wolfe (Sasha Gorres 70), Kevin Edwards, Charlie Howe, Trevor McEachron (Kelvin Jones 45); Freddy Smith (Mike Burke 81), Trey Alexander (Brian Morris 45), Matt Watson (David Bulow 45), Evan Harding (Ralph Pace 45); Nowaf Jaman, Ricky Schramm (Robert Ssejjemba 81)


Subs not used: Ronnie Pascale


D.C. United: Jay Nolly (Shawn Crowe 45); John Wilson, Clyde Simms (Devon McTavish 71), Domenic Mediate, Stephen deRoux; Marc Burch, Jeff Carroll, Justin Moose, Brad North; Guy-Roland Kpene (Rod Dyachenko 45), Nicholas Addlery.


RIC - Shots: 8, Saves: 4, Fouls: 7, Corner kicks: 3, Offside: 6
DCU - Shots: 14, Saves: 3, Fouls: 13, Corner kicks: 7, Offside: 0


Cautions:
RIC - Trey Alexander (caution) 44
DCU - John Wilson (caution) 45
DCU - Stephen deRoux (caution) 89
DCU - Marc Burch (caution) 90+


Attendance: 2,798
